As of this quarter, all Larkspur components build under the Cindermill hermetic system. Nothing is fetched at build time; every input is pinned in the lockfile and mirrored internally. This matters for provenance: given a source revision and lockfile, anyone can reproduce the artifact bit-for-bit. Contractors should never install toolchains on build hosts — the sandbox supplies everything. Each completed build emits a provenance record, and the attestation ends with the signed trace token shown below.

trace token, kajeg-tadup: htk31_ea4436123ab4c9e337062126feef2c5

Subject: Quick read — Mirelight term sheet

Hi all,

Mirelight Ventures sent over their term sheet this morning. Headline: a 3m tranche at a friendlier valuation than expected, with a board observer seat attached. Finance folks, please sanity-check the liquidation preference language before Friday. Overall it's workable. The confidential strategic angle is summarized right below.

confidential, kajop-fajop: The pricing group signed off on a budget of $12.4 million for Project Raliel. The renewal with Frawynox Freight closes at $36.8 million a year, 36 percent above the last contract.

Subject: Locker assignment — changing rooms, Level B1

Hello Facilities team,

A new starter, Priya Venshall, has been assigned locker 14 in the Level B1 changing rooms at Osterhagen Place. Please note that locker 14 was previously flagged for a faulty hinge, so kindly confirm it has been repaired before she uses it. She will collect her towel allocation from the front desk on Thursday morning. The changing rooms themselves are behind the keypad door by the showers. The entry code for that door is as follows.

staff pass of baweg-bawep = bdg-AIU-1

### Speed up template rendering in Quillbright

This change caches compiled templates per worker instead of re-parsing on every request. Benchmarks on the Fennwick staging cluster show p95 render time dropping from 48ms to 9ms. Cache entries are invalidated on deploy via the manifest hash. Future maintainers should tune cache sizing carefully; the constants used in this PR are as follows.

tuning constants:
RATE_LIMITS = {
    "istox": 465,
    "wendor": 846,
    "novvan": 466,
    "julok": 655,
    "sorax": 651,
    "belath": 752,
    "druax": 1007,
}